
远程控制连接云服务器
引言
随着信息技术的快速发展,云计算已成为现代IT基础设施的重要组成部分。云服务器作为云计算的核心,提供了灵活的计算资源和高可用性,广泛应用于网站托管、数据存储、应用开发等领域。掌握远程控制云服务器的技巧,可以帮助用户高效管理和运维服务器资源。本文将全面介绍远程控制连接云服务器的方法与技巧,包括SSH连接、VNC、远程桌面协议(RDP)等方式,以及常见的安全措施和故障排除的方法。
1. 云服务器概述
1.1 云服务器的定义
云服务器是基于云计算技术而提供的一种虚拟化的服务器服务。与传统的物理服务器相比,云服务器能够灵活地配置计算资源,如CPU、内存、存储等,并支持按需支付。用户可以通过互联网随时随地访问和管理云服务器。
1.2 云服务器的优势
2. 远程控制的必要性
在云服务器上,用户可能需要执行各种操作,如安装软件、配置环境、监控性能等。这些操作通常需要直接在服务器上进行,因此远程控制变得尤为重要。远程控制允许用户在物理上不在服务器旁的情况下,依然能够高效地完成工作。
3. 远程控制的方式
3.1 SSH连接(Secure Shell)
SSH是一种安全协议,广泛用于远程登录Linux和Unix服务器。使用SSH,用户可以通过加密的连接访问服务器。
3.1.1 SSH连接的步骤
“`bash
ssh username@server_ip
“`
3.1.2 SSH连接的安全措施
- 使用SSH密钥对: 相比密码,密钥对更安全,用户应优先采用这种方式登录。
- 更改默认端口: 改变SSH默认端口可以减少遭受攻击的风险。
- 禁用root用户登录: 限制对root账户的直接访问,可以降低安全风险。
3.2 VNC(Virtual Network Computing)
VNC是一种图形化远程桌面解决方案,适用于需要图形界面的操作场景。
3.2.1 VNC连接的步骤
3.2.2 VNC的安全性考虑
- 加密连接: VNC本身不加密数据传输,用户可以通过SSH创建隧道进行加密。
- 使用防火墙: 限制VNC端口只允许特定IP地址访问,增强安全性。
3.3 远程桌面协议(RDP)
RDP是Microsoft开发的一种远程连接协议,适用于Windows云服务器。
3.3.1 RDP连接的步骤
3.3.2 RDP连接的安全性措施
- 限制用户访问: 控制哪些用户可以通过RDP连接,避免不必要的用户访问。
- 开启网络级别身份验证: 增加身份验证的安全性,确保连接的合法性。
4. 常见的远程控制工具
4.1 PuTTY
PuTTY是一款免费且开源的SSH和Telnet客户端,适用于Windows。其界面友好,配置简单,是连接Linux服务器的常用工具。
4.2 WinSCP
WinSCP是一款Windows下的SFTP和FTP客户端,用户可以通过图形化界面与远程服务器进行文件传输。
4.3 AnyDesk
AnyDesk是一种轻量级的远程桌面工具,适用于各种操作系统,支持跨平台文件传输。
4.4 TeamViewer
TeamViewer是一款流行的远程支持和桌面共享软件,允许用户进行实时协作。
5. 远程控制的最佳实践
6. 故障排除
6.1 连接失败的排查
6.2 登录权限问题
- 用户权限: 确认用于连接的用户具有相应的权限。
- SSH密钥问题: 检查SSH密钥是否在服务器上正确配置,并且权限设置合适(一般为600)。
6.3 性能问题
- 资源监控: 使用top、htop、sar等工具监控系统资源使用情况,检查CPU、内存、磁盘IO等是否过载。
- 网络延迟: 使用ping和traceroute工具测试连接速度和网络延迟。
结语
远程控制连接云服务器是现代IT运维中不可或缺的技能。通过掌握各种远程控制方式及其安全措施,用户可以更加高效地管理云服务器资源。同时,定期维护和监控也是确保云服务器安全稳定运行的重要措施。我们希望本文的介绍能够帮助读者更好地进行云服务器的管理和运维。
以上就是关于“远程控制连接云服务器”的相关介绍,筋斗云是国内较早的云主机应用的服务商,拥有10余年行业经验,提供丰富的云服务器、租用服务器等相关产品服务。云服务器资源弹性伸缩,主机vCPU、内存性能强悍、超高I/O速度、故障秒级恢复;电子化备案,提交快速,专业团队7×24小时服务支持!
简单好用、高性价比云服务器租用链接:https://www.jindouyun.cn/product/cvm